ATMS nearby President St, Johannesburg, 2001, South Africa



ABSA

Approximately 1.9 km away
Address: 66 Jorissen Street, Johannesburg, South Africa

BP Braamfontein

Approximately 1.9 km away
Address: 120 Smit St, Johannesburg, 2000, South Africa

BP Heidelberg Road

Approximately 1.91 km away
Address: 15 Heidelberg Rd, Johannesburg South, South Africa

FNB - ATM - 19 Jorissen St

Approximately 1.91 km away
Address: 19 Jorissen St, Johannesburg, South Africa

BP Smit Street

Approximately 1.92 km away
Address: 125 Smit St, Johannesburg, South Africa

FNB ATM

Approximately 1.96 km away
Address: Commissioner Street, Johannesburg, 2001, South Africa

FNB - ATM - Bertrams Rd

Approximately 1.99 km away
Address: Bertrams Rd, Johannesburg, South Africa